Ouya, an open sourcing gaming console for the TV, debuted today at a modest price of $99.99. For the price, you get the Ouya console and a controller. Each extra console is $49.99. Ouya has been launched in the U.S., UK and Canada. The console quickly sold out at most places. Console for the Masses […]
Tamil star Dhanush’s Bollywood debut Raanjhanaa failed to get a big opening in the U.S. Despite all the hype and nonstop blabbering by Dhanush’s co-star Sonam Kapoor prior to the film’s release, Raanjhanaa grossed a mere $414,211 in its opening June 21-23, 2013 weekend at the U.S. box office.
